portaBLe
Ranking
Leaderboards
Leaderboard Stats
oyvindfa
#61064 - 367.7607 pp
Map
PP
Accuracy
Mods
MAYDAY - Expert
215.38948
0.9171064
The Search - Expert
157.89766
0.8765908
1